		<description><![CDATA[The Orioles-Athletics game postponed because of rain this month will not be made up. Baltimore and Oakland are not in the playoff race, and because the A&#8217;s would have a difficult time returning to Baltimore, Major League Baseball determined the game should be canceled. 		<description><![CDATA[Baltimore right-hander Daniel Cabrera won&#8217;t pitch again this season because of a strained elbow. Cabrera, 8-10 with a 5.25 ERA in 30 starts, experienced pain and tingling in his elbow during a side session Wednesday and returned to Baltimore for tests. He underwent his second MRI in a month Thursday, revealing no damage.
